Droolworthy: Petunia Pickle Bottom Diaper Bags

Posted by elizabeth leach


Petunia Pickle Bottom, besides having a fantastic name, makes scrumptious diaper bags and coordinating baby slings. (We've reviewed their Serenity Slings in the past so I'll focus on the diaper bags.) Known for using exotic brocade patterns, Petunia’s bags are sophisticated and beautiful enough to be worn as handbags, long after the need to carry diapers.

Petunia now offers a new collection of glazed canvas (PVC free) bags that have the look of brocade but can be easily wiped clean. These bags are as glamorous as her original bags but can be worn every day without any worries.

The names of the fabrics are as delicious as the bags themselves: Nightfall in Madrid, Idealistic Istanbul, Moroccan Roll, to name a few. Choose from many sizes depending on how much or how little you need to carry. 

The above photo is the Boxy Backpack in Tigris Roll brocade. These bags have 3 bottle pockets, a detachable dirty diaper pouch, a changing pad station that folds out (very clever!), and can be used as a backpack or with shoulder straps. (approximately $158) 

The above photo is the Cross Town Clutch in Afternoon in Katmandu, glazed canvas. This compact bag has enough room for all the essentials and easily hooks on to the back of your stroller. It comes with a diaper changing pad and wipes case.  (approximately $68)

The above photo is the Touring Totes in Parisian Pansy, glazed canvas. These bags are a little bigger than the Cross Town Clutch and attach to your stroller with clips. There's a pocket for your cell phone, bottle, wallet, iPod, and it comes with changing pad and wipes case. (approximately $145)
